I need a qualified structural engineer to create the pier and slab design for a rural steel-framed shed that will also incorporate a small shed-home section. The project must be certified and comply fully with the Australian National Construction Code and all relevant Australian Standards. What I can give you immediately • Current soil test reports for the site • Earthworks and fill specifications for the site • Shed design drawings • Shed home design drawings What I need from you Using the information provided, determine whether a traditional bored-pier footing or a screw-pier system—possibly combined with shallower piers for added lateral stability—will be the most practical and cost-effective solution. Please provide: 1. Engineering calculations demonstrating compliance with NCC and AS 2870/AS 3600 (or other applicable standards). 2. Detailed footing and slab drawings ready for building approval, preferably in DWG and PDF. 3. A concise comparison memo outlining why the recommended option was chosen, including estimated material quantities and any construction sequencing notes that differ between the two systems. 4. If screw piers are adopted, installation specifications (depth, torque requirements, corrosion protection). Acceptance criteria • Stamped drawings and calculations that a local certifier can lodge without further amendment. • Clear alignment between the soil classification, earthworks report, and your footing design assumptions. • All load paths for the steel frame and the dwelling areas resolved and shown on plans. I have no preset preference for footing type, so feel free to optimise on constructability and budget while meeting the structural brief. Autocad, Revit, or equivalent BIM tools are welcome—just keep the output formats usable by typical Australian builders and certifiers.
